2. Key Platform Types & Use Cases
A. Multi vendor ecommerce platform
Perfect for marketplace-style businesses. They allow:
- Vendor onboarding & management
- Commission and payout processing
- Shared catalogue infrastructure
B. B2B ecommerce platforms & best b2b ecommerce platforms
Designed to support wholesale and corporate sales needs:
- Custom price lists per buyer
- Account-based pricing and terms
- Net payment terms and quote request capabilities
C. Wholesale ecommerce platform
Built for bulk order workflows, full PIM support, and inventory management.
D. Headless ecommerce platform & headless ecommerce platforms
Provide API-led frontends with microservices backends:
- Fast, flexible frontend updates
- Ideal for mobile apps, IoT, POS integrations
E. Omnichannel ecommerce platform
Essential to unify ecommerce, in-store, mobile and social channels. Real-time stock and order syncing secures customer experience consistency.
3. Popular Enterprise Platforms
● Salesforce Commerce Cloud – A true Salesforce ecommerce platform
Offers AI-powered personalization, seamless Salesforce CRM integration, and B2B/B2C agility. Its headless APIs and ecosystem make it a Favorite among enterprises.
● Adobe Commerce (Magento)
Supports wholesale ecommerce platform use cases with robust B2B features and developer flexibility via extensions.
● Shopify Plus
An enterprise-ready version supporting high-volume traffic, B2B scenarios, and multi-vendor ecosystems with integrated wholesale channels.
● BigCommerce Enterprise
Built for scaling brands with B2B Edition, multi-storefront, and strong ecommerce platform integration features.
Each supports headless setups, omnichannel rollouts, and multi-vendor usage.
4. Integrations Powering Efficient Enterprise Operations
Enterprise platforms shine when connected into the larger tech ecosystem. Important integrations include:
- CRM (Salesforce ecommerce platform)
- ERP (financials & inventory control)
- PIM (duplication-free catalogues)
- OMS (order orchestration)
- Marketing automation (email, journey builders)
- Analytics & BI tools
Efficient integration leads to streamlined operations and data flows that fuel growth.
